As nouns the difference between mankind and man is that mankind is the human race in its entirety while man is an adult male human. As a interjection man is an interjection used to place emphasis upon something or someone; sometimes, but not always, when actually addressing a man. As a verb man is to supply with staff or crew (of either sex).
